Merge tag 'omap-for-v3.9/usb-signed' of git://git.kernel.org/pub/scm/linux/kernel/git/tmlind/linux-omap into next/soc
These changes contain the OMAP USB related platform data changes that were dropped from linux next because of the merge conflicts as requested by me and Olof. The reason was that at this point we really should be able to do the arch/arm related changes separately from driver changes to avoid dependencies between branches. These patches were initially part of the USB related MFD patches. Based on our comments, Roger Quadros quickly reworked these patches into a shared branch between ARM SoC tree and the MFD tree, then separate patches for the OMAP platform data and MFD driver. Note that this branch will conflict with c1d1cd597fc7 ("ARM: OMAP2+: omap_device: remove obsolete pm_lats and early_device code"). #ifdef CONFIG_USB_SUSPEND
+/*
+ * usb_disable_function_remotewakeup - disable usb3.0
+ * device's function remote wakeup
+ * @udev: target device
+ *
+ * Assume there's only one function on the USB 3.0
+ * device and disable remote wake for the first
+ * interface. FIXME if the interface association
+ * descriptor shows there's more than one function.
+ */
+static int usb_disable_function_remotewakeup(struct usb_device *udev)
+{
+ return usb_control_msg(udev, usb_sndctrlpipe(udev, 0),
+ USB_REQ_CLEAR_FEATURE, USB_RECIP_INTERFACE,
+ USB_INTRF_FUNC_SUSPEND, 0, NULL, 0,
+ USB_CTRL_SET_TIMEOUT);
+}
